The 7 Hidden Expenses of Managing Your Own Rental in Dunedin

If you own a rental in Dunedin, you’ve probably thought, “How hard can it be to manage the maintenance myself?” You call a tradie when something breaks, maybe fix the small stuff yourself, and save on property management fees.

But here’s the truth: self-managing maintenance often costs you more in the long run — not just in money, but in time, stress, and missed opportunities.


Let’s break down the seven hidden costs most landlords don’t think about until they’re already in deep.

1. Emergency Call-Out Shock

Blocked drains, burst pipes, broken hot water cylinders — they don’t wait for business hours. Without a property manager’s contractor network, you’re paying the full after-hours call-out rate. Spoiler: it’s not cheap.


2. Retail Tradie Rates

Property managers in Dunedin have built long-term relationships with local electricians, plumbers, and builders. That means better pricing and faster service. If you self-manage, you’re just another customer on the list — and you’ll pay retail.


3. The DIY Backfire

Trying to fix that leaky tap or dodgy light fitting yourself might seem smart — until it goes wrong and causes bigger problems. What could’ve been a $150 job turns into a $1,500 bill.


4. Unhappy Tenants, Empty Rentals

If repairs drag on, tenants get frustrated. Frustrated tenants move out. And a vacant rental means lost rent, advertising costs, and the hassle of finding someone new.


5. Compliance Slip-Ups

Healthy Homes standards, smoke alarms, insulation checks — miss one deadline or do it wrong and you could face fines or have your insurance denied. Property managers know the regulations and keep your property covered.


6. Your Time (It’s Not Free)

Even if you’re retired or working part-time, your time has value. Organising quotes, chasing contractors, and being on-site eats into your day. Think about what you could be doing instead.


7. The Constant Stress
